Jg. Hou et al., EXPERIMENTAL-STUDY OF SCALING PROPERTIES AND ROUGHING MECHANISMS IN C-60-AG THIN-FILMS, Science in China. Series A, Mathematics, Physics, Astronomy & Technological Sciences, 41(9), 1998, pp. 995-1001
Surface morphologies and microstructures of C-60/Ag composite films we
re studied by atomic force microscope (AFM) and transmission electron
microscope (TEM). The surface roughness depended on the substrate temp
erature, and the transition of surface morphology of rough-->smooth-->
rough was observed when the substrate temperature increased from - 50
to 120 degrees C. Although the rms values are similar, the scaling pro
perties of the thermal roughing and the kinetic roughing surfaces are
quite different. The relations between the scaling properties, microst
ructures and roughing mechanisms are discussed based on the AFM and TE
M results.
